Title :
A low-cost L-probe patch antenna array

Abstract :
Using L-probe patch antennas as elements, a simple series-fed 8-element array antenna is designed and tested. The antenna array is designed to be a PCS base station antenna with an operating frequency of 1.8 GHz. The aluminum rod is employed as an air transmission line, and without using any microwave substrates, a low cost patch antenna array is built. An impedance bandwidth of 8% (SWR/spl les/1.5) and average gain of 14.5dBi have been achieved. The radiation pattern is stable across the passband with low cross polarization.
